Output 3bdeb24fb0dfd0c5116ab61a69551f53404d320a3326a7e941156dcb80a1c0b7:2

value
176632587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b8550d249778cff77017758d14c539d5500919 OP_EQUAL
address
3PTFZpwbh4ifzdMsp3NdqBQHuSDfGwvEtx
transaction
3bdeb24fb0dfd0c5116ab61a69551f53404d320a3326a7e941156dcb80a1c0b7
spent
true